5.2 Wiring for Detector Output
This wiring enables the converter to receive cell output from the detector, output from a
thermocouple and a reference junction compensation signal. Install wires that allow for 10 Ω of
loop resistance or less. Keep detector wiring away from power wiring.

CAUTION
If shielded cables cannot be used between the detector and the terminal box, for example,
when heat-resistant wiring is used, locate the detector and the terminal box as close together as
possible.
5.2.1 Cable Specications
Basically, PVC insulated PVC sheathed cable (6-core) is used for this wiring. When the ambient
temperature of the detector exceeds 80 °C, install a terminal box, and connect with the detector
using six-piece 600 V silicon rubber insulated glass braided wires.
